Meaning of New plan

A recently developed idea or approach for achieving a goal.

In simple words: A fresh idea or strategy for doing something.

New plan in a sentence

  • Our team has come up with a new plan to increase sales.
  • After reviewing the data, we decided to implement a new plan.
  • The managers proposed a new plan during the meeting.
  • She suggested a new plan that could benefit everyone involved.
  • We need a new plan to tackle the recent challenges we're facing.

How to use New plan

Use 'new plan' when discussing updates or changes in strategy. It's appropriate in both formal and informal contexts.
